Amati and The Microsoft Network Join ADSL Trial
"The GTE trial is an excellent opportunity to test ADSL technology in a data application," said James Steenbergen, President and CEO of Amati. "With growing demand for faster Internet access, we believe ADSL offers significant potential to satisfy users who want to upgrade their access connections from existing, slower technologies.
"This will also be the first time telephone customers will be able to view ADSL technology as a viable add-on to their existing service, enabling high-speed digital data to co-exist on the same line that delivers their plain old telephone service (POTS)," noted Steenbergen.
For all trial participants, a desktop "client page" will be created on which the icon for MSN_, The Microsoft Network, will appear, providing a friendly point-and-click link to MSN content at ADSL speeds.
"We believe that MSN's interactive content and applications will shine over ADSL," said sr. director Dan Rosen of MSN Services at Microsoft Corp. "Customers will really love MSN over ADSL from GTE."
Because ADSL operates over a combination of existing network infrastructure and off-the-shelf products, it can service as an alternative to cable modems because less than five percent of the CATV plant in the United States has been upgraded to provide two-way cable service, said Sean Dalton, GTE's Internet access/ ADSL product manager.
